Gypsy Roma Traveller History MonthJune 1, 2008 The Equality and Diversity Shop is pleased to support the first Gypsy Roma Traveller History MonthGypsies, Roma and Travellers are the largest Ethnic Minority community in the European Union with over 12 million people. In the UK, they are recognised ethnic minority communities and number 300,000. They are also the most marginalised and continue to suffer extreme levels of prejudice and discrimination. And yet they have enriched our culture in so many different ways. We hope that this will help raise awareness of these communities and their valuable contributions to our society and to offset the negative stereotyping and prejudices that have led to the situation where: * The Children’s Society report that nearly 9 out of every 10 children and young people from a Gypsy background have suffered racial abuse and nearly two thirds have also been bullied or physically attacked.(November Report 2007) * The achievement levels of the Gypsy, Roma and Traveller communities are the lowest of any of the BME communities and the gap is widening (December 2007 DCSF national figures).
